Re: Gilenya and LDN
I have the same question. I was taking Avonex. I wanted to take LDN and my neuro said he was fine with taking both. I had read where, pharmacologically speaking, they were incompatible. My neuro said there was no science to base this theory on. After taking both for a while, I could tell no difference with the LDN. I stopped the LDN. Then some months later I stopped the Avonex and started LDN again. I wanted to continue LDN. I went to a new neuro who suggested Gilenya. I really want to be on an FDA approved MS medication and didn't want to switch to Copaxone because of the daily injections. My new neuro suggested Gilenya. I am about to go on it, but haven't seen any info on taking both Gilenya and LDN. I will call the Gilenya phone line, but I was interested if anyone else knows anything. Thanks.

Re: Gilenya and LDN
I've been taking LDN since mid-2009. I started taking Gilenya 10 days ago. My neurologis was aware of the LDN, and said it wasn't a problem. The study that's following me on Gilenya is aware of the LDN and says it's not a problem. I haven't worried about it, and so far everything is going swimmingly. It's only 10 days, but it's a start.
